'One Step Forward, Two Steps Back': Frustration Mounts in Oil & Gold Volatility

Uncertainty builds surrounding the future of the U.S.-Iran War and crude oil prices, says Phil Streible. Until there's clarity on a timeline to the end of the conflict, he says crude oil will dominate the commodity trade, fuel price spikes at the gas pump, and limit upside in equities. Phil explains how crude oil volatility expands into the Fed's interest rate cutting cycle, or lack thereof if the conflict continues. He later turns to the gold trade as prices for the yellow metal plunge ahead of Thursday's session.
